Franklin County, Kansas had a population of 25,996 in 2020. It was 87.8% White, 1.2% Black, 0.4% Asian, 4.4% Hispanic, 1.1% Native American/Other, and 5.2% Multiracial. This map presents the population of Franklin County, with one dot drawn for each person counted in the 2020 Census, color-coded by race.

Franklin County is the 22nd most populous county of the 105 counties in Kansas.

Franklin County's White Population

22,818 residents of Franklin County identify as White, or 87.8%. This makes the White share of the population of Franklin County larger than the White share of the population of Kansas (72.2% White). Of the 105 counties in Kansas, Franklin County is ranked #43 in terms of White residents as a share of the population.

Franklin County is more White than neighboring Douglas County (76% White). Franklin County is less White than neighboring Anderson County (92.6% White), Miami County (89.1% White), Osage County (92% White), and Coffey County (91.7% White).
